Ordinals
beta
Sat 1367056700472849
decimal
336822.1700472849
degree
0°126822′150″1700472849‴
percentile
65.09793818936248%
name
edyualqspxg
cycle
0
epoch
1
period
167
block
336822
offset
1700472849
timestamp
2014-12-31 18:12:16 UTC
rarity
common
prev
next